Weighing in at under one ounce, the nimble Blade® mSR RTF takes ultra-micro helicopter performance to the next level. It comes from the factory completely assembled and flight tested with everything you need to get flying. At the heart of the Blade mSR’s design is a Bell-Hiller rotor head that provides the kind of speed and agility you would expect of a single-rotor heli but maintains a measure of positive stability similar to a co-axial heli. This blend of agility and stability makes it the ideal “next step” for someone moving up from a coaxial heli, such as the Blade CX3 or Blade mCX.

For single-rotor ultra-micro heli excitement you can fly almost anywhere, the Blade mSR simply can’t be beat.

 
Features
  • Perfect for anyone who has flown a Blade CX3 or mCX
  • 100% factory-assembled, test-flown and ready-to-fly
  • Unique rotor head design provides nimble response plus positive stability
  • Includes 4-channel 2.4GHz DSM2 transmitter
  • Includes 4-Port charger that charges four batteries at once, plus AC adapter
  • Includes TWO flight batteries for more flying time
  • Factory-installed 5-in-1 control unit that combines DSM2 receiver, motor ESCs, mixer, gyro and servos
  • Incredibly durable and weighs less than one ounce
  • Full line of replacement and option parts available

This heli is amazing. There are great cnc mods for this & I highly recommend getting them. The blade grips on this are horrible & I would recommend this being the first thing you get in the cnc area, the main frame I have had nothing but trouble with, the swashplate simply pops out of the frame, also a cnc version of the main frame is out now. Landing gear is extremely flimsy & breaks very easily, the battery holding compartment on the landing gear is beyond garbage & is the area that most often breaks, resulting in having to buy new landing gear (go aftermarket) otherwise the battery will fall out. Blades & tail blade can take some abuse & are quite durable. I've had a few servo issues also where it kinda just freaks out buy itself. Other then some of the downfalls this heli is amazing & incredibly fast. If you are a beginner this is not the heli for you. If you have some flight time and are familiar with heli's you will absolutely love this little rocket! Hope this helps!
